Park Overview

Waller Park is a scenic 154-acre public park located in Santa Maria, California. The park is known for its two beautiful lakes with fountains, which serve as focal points and provide a tranquil atmosphere for visitors.

The park's landscape features expansive grassy lawns and numerous shady areas, making it an ideal spot for picnics and relaxation.

Wildlife and Natural Features

One of the park's main attractions is its duck ponds, which are home to various waterfowl species. Visitors can often be seen feeding the ducks, though it's important to note that this practice is officially discouraged to maintain the health of the wildlife and ecosystem.

The park's natural setting, with its tall pine trees and diverse bird population, makes it an excellent location for birdwatching. Visitors may spot various species including Western Bluebirds, Warblers, and even occasionally, Ross' Geese and Cackling Geese.

Recreational Activities

The park offers a variety of recreational facilities catering to different interests and age groups. For children, there are multiple playgrounds scattered throughout the park, providing safe and fun spaces for play.

Sports enthusiasts can make use of the basketball and volleyball courts.

Waller Park is also known for its disc golf course, which attracts both casual players and enthusiasts. The course winds through the park, taking advantage of its natural features and providing an enjoyable challenge for players.

For those interested in equestrian activities, the park offers pony rides on weekends, adding a unique feature that is particularly popular among younger visitors.

Community Space

Waller Park serves as a community gathering place, hosting various events throughout the year. Its ample space and facilities make it suitable for both small family outings and larger community events.
